We had a pleasant stay at MO2 Westown Hotel Iloilo. The hotel smells really nice and feels clean as soon as you walk in, which we appreciated. The location is also very convenient since it’s close to many restaurants, making it easy to find places to eat.
The only downside we experienced was finding a small cockroach in the bathroom, which was a bit disappointing. Hopefully, this is something they can improve on.
Overall, it was still a good stay, and we enjoyed our time.

Our stay at Henann Regency Resort & Spa was truly worth it. The food was consistently good, and we especially loved the breakfast buffet every morning—you’ll definitely leave full because everything they prepare is delicious.
We would like to commend Essa from reception, who was very kind and accommodating. She gave us a great room location that was conveniently near the beachfront, which made our stay even more enjoyable. When we checked the room, we noticed a minor issue with the cabinet door of the fridge, but maintenance fixed it right away, which we really appreciated.
The room itself was clean, and all the amenities were excellent. The staff were all friendly and welcoming, even those you simply pass by. Special mention to Dannah, who was very jolly and kind—she really made a positive impression on us.
Overall, our 4-night stay was amazing. If we could have stayed longer, we definitely would have. Highly recommended hotel!

The Worst Hotel Experience I Have Ever Had
I have stayed in countless hotels and resorts around the world, but this was by far the worst experience I have ever had.
Our company booked six rooms for a team-building trip. Since our staff were arriving at different times, we registered five different employee names so each person could check in when they arrived.
However, when we arrived at the resort, the staff said that all six rooms were somehow registered under the first name from Room 1, and they refused to let anyone check in unless that specific person arrived first.
This made absolutely no sense.
The person who paid for the booking was present, and we clearly showed the Trip.com app, the official voucher, and the names of all employees staying in the rooms. Despite all of this, the staff repeatedly said check-in was impossible.
What makes this even worse is that there was absolutely no notice anywhere saying that the first guest must arrive before anyone else can check in. Instead of helping us solve the problem, the staff simply told us to wait in the lobby indefinitely with no solution.
I have lived in the Philippines for many years and have stayed many times at resorts in Bohol and Boracay, including several Henann Resorts. I have also traveled to many countries. However, I have never experienced such rigid, unhelpful, and unprofessional service.
To make matters worse, no manager came out to assist us, even after we asked multiple times. For a resort that claims to offer quality hospitality, this level of service is completely unacceptable and honestly below even a one-star standard.
This experience was extremely disappointing and frustrating.
I would strongly recommend future guests double-check their booking policies before staying here.

Shore Time Hotel has a fantastic central location—you only need to cross the street to reach White Beach, which makes everything very convenient. The hotel is small but comfortable, and all the staff, especially the housekeeping team, work very hard and are friendly.
With a few small updates in painting and decoration, the hotel could look even better. The green wall color feels a bit too strong, and some decorations seem outdated.
One small surprise was the restaurant downstairs. I was charged 250 pesos for a simple takeaway mango smoothie, which felt a bit expensive.
Overall, it was a comfortable stay in a great location, and with a few minor improvements it could easily be a better experience.
